Paul Pogba, 31, received a suspension last year after testing positive for dehydroepiandrosterone (DHEA), a substance that can enhance hormone levels, including testosterone. Despite the result, Pogba has consistently maintained that he never “knowingly or deliberately” ingested any banned substances and promptly appealed the decision.

The Court of Arbitration for Sport (CAS) has now reviewed Pogba’s appeal and reduced his original suspension to 18 months. As reported by Sami Mokbel of the Daily Mail, Pogba will be permitted to return to training in January and could potentially be available to play by March. Although his initial suspension could have been as long as four years, Pogba remains under contract with Juventus and is expected to be available for selection under coach Thiago Motta later this season.

Pogba’s most recent appearance for Juventus was in September 2023 when he came on as a second-half substitute during a 2-0 victory over Empoli. However, the positive doping test was triggered by a random sample taken after a match against Udinese two weeks earlier, in which Pogba did not play. Both his A and B samples tested positive for DHEA, with the B sample confirmation coming in October. In December, anti-doping authorities initially proposed a four-year ban.

Following the announcement of his suspension, Pogba expressed his disappointment and frustration. He said, “I believe the verdict is wrong. I am devastated that everything I have worked for in my career has been taken away.” He also reiterated that he had never intentionally taken any banned substances, stressing that as a professional athlete, he would never disrespect his peers or fans. Pogba remains hopeful that once legal restrictions are lifted, the complete details of his case will come to light.
